Wow okay so this week was great. We had a baptism!!! Nelson was baptized.
We were a little worried because we couldn't visit him the week before his mission because he works all day and studies all night so we didn't have time to pass for him. But he es tan capo y when we talked to him on the phone he was super excited. I asked him how he felt to be getting baptized and he told me he was demasiado animado. Which is he is the most excited. Wow English is hard. But it was super amazing. When he left the water his smile was so big and he looked so happy. When I asked him how he felt afterwards he told me he felt relieved and free. He is so great. And Sunday he received the Spirit and it was so amazing. He is just so happy.    
Nelson is super timid too and he doesn't really smile or talk a lot and so you can see the difference in him. He shines so bright. It is so amazing.
This week was kinda no se, it flew by. We had lessons that were super great. We also had lessons that I wish the people would just be able to rely on God. Por ejemplo. We had a lesson with an investigator se llama Virginia. She had so much potential to progress and then just kinda dropped off the earth. She wouldn't answer our calls and was never home. But we passed by and she had her friend over and her friend is a member but doesn't like how she has to keep the commandments so stopped going to church. So we tried to share with them and they were asking us all these really random questions. We got on the topic of why kids have to suffer in this world. We shared a scripture that talks about how everyone has their agency and how some people have to suffer the affects of other peoples agency. Virginia went on this huge rant about how others need to take care of their kids and how they shouldn't have to suffer. We testified about how God has a plan that is perfect and how even though some people have to go through pain because of the choices of other people God is there to help us. We testified that Christ himself suffered for other peoples choices. But then she went on this rant how doomed this world is and how Christ choose to suffer and kids dont choose to suffer. It was so hard because everything she kept saying just proved more and more that every person in this world has the ability to choose for themselves and that we need to choose to follow Christ. But she really didn't want to listen to us just tell us her opinion. We tried to testify and could hardly get out a word but we left her a part of the Book of Mormon to read and hopefully that will help answer her doubts. But all in all I know that God really does have a plan for each and every one of us. But we all do have our agency. So does everyone else. Sometimes we have to go through hard times because of the actions of other people and we ask why is this happening? Why didn't God stop this if He knew it was going to happen? But the thing is God is never going to take away our Agency but He will always be there to help us through the consequences of the natural man.
